如何选择适合服务器的操作系统?有哪些考虑因素?

2024-07-29 153 0

选择合适的服务器操作系统(OS)是确保服务器稳定性、安全性和性能的基础。不同的操作系统在功能、兼容性、安全性和管理便捷性等方面具有不同的优势。本文将探讨在选择服务器操作系统时需要考虑的主要因素,包括操作系统的兼容性、性能需求、安全性、支持和维护、管理方便性及成本等。通过这些考虑因素,能够帮助企业和技术人员选择最符合其需求的操作系统,从而优化服务器的整体表现和运行效率。

1. 兼容性

兼容性是选择服务器操作系统时首要考虑的因素。不同的操作系统支持不同的软件和硬件平台,因此必须确保所选操作系统能够兼容现有的硬件和应用程序。如果服务器将运行特定的应用程序或服务,确保操作系统能够支持这些应用程序和服务是至关重要的。例如,某些企业级应用可能仅支持特定版本的Windows Server,而开源软件可能更倾向于运行在Linux系统上。

2. 性能需求

性能需求也是选择操作系统时的重要考虑因素。不同操作系统在资源管理、处理速度和多任务处理能力方面存在差异。需要评估操作系统的性能是否能够满足预期的工作负载和应用需求。例如,某些高性能计算任务可能更适合使用优化过的Linux版本,而对于需要高度图形界面的任务,Windows Server可能更为合适。

3. 安全性

安全性是选择操作系统时必须重视的方面。操作系统的安全特性包括内置的防火墙、用户权限管理、加密功能和补丁更新机制等。企业应选择具有强大安全功能的操作系统,以防范网络攻击和数据泄露。例如,Linux系统通常被认为在安全性方面表现较好,因为其开源特性使得社区能够迅速修复漏洞。而Windows Server则提供了多种企业级安全功能和集成的安全管理工具。

4. 支持和维护

支持和维护是确保操作系统长期稳定运行的关键。选择一个有良好支持和维护机制的操作系统,可以确保在遇到问题时能够及时获得帮助和更新。商业操作系统通常提供厂商的技术支持和定期更新服务,而开源操作系统则依赖于社区支持和社区维护。选择操作系统时,需要考虑到可获得的支持资源及其对业务运行的影响。

5. 管理方便性

管理方便性包括操作系统的配置、监控和维护的简便性。管理工具和用户界面对于日常运维至关重要。Windows Server提供了图形化的管理界面和丰富的管理工具,适合那些习惯于图形化操作的用户。相对而言,Linux系统可能需要通过命令行进行更多的管理,但其强大的脚本功能和灵活性也是许多高级用户和管理员的优选。

6. 成本

成本是选择操作系统时不能忽视的因素。操作系统的成本包括购买费用、许可证费用以及后续的维护费用。商业操作系统(如Windows Server)通常需要购买许可证,而开源操作系统(如Ubuntu、CentOS)则可以免费使用。需要根据预算和成本效益进行权衡,考虑到长期使用中的总成本。

7. 扩展性和兼容性

扩展性和兼容性也需要考虑。操作系统应支持未来的扩展需求和技术升级。例如,操作系统是否支持新的硬件、软件版本以及未来的技术趋势?选择一个具备良好扩展性和兼容性的操作系统,可以减少未来升级和迁移的难度。

结论

选择适合服务器的操作系统需要综合考虑兼容性、性能需求、安全性、支持和维护、管理方便性、成本以及扩展性等多个因素。通过深入评估这些考虑因素,企业和技术人员可以选择出最适合其业务需求和技术环境的操作系统,从而提高服务器的稳定性、性能和安全性。合理的操作系统选择不仅能优化当前的业务运行,还能为未来的扩展和技术发展打下坚实的基础。

    相关文章

    专属宿主机和裸金属服务器的区别
    专属宿主机和裸金属服务器的优缺点分别是什么?
    专属宿主机和裸金属服务器如何选择?
    香港服务器如何测宽带网速
    如何判断一台网站服务器的带宽大小
    服务器带宽突然增高一般是什么原因

    发布评论